Time Deposits
Banking or financial products that require the depositor to leave funds untouched for a pre-specified period of time in exchange for a higher interest rate.
Money Multiplier
The ratio of the change in the total money supply to the change in the monetary base, indicating how an initial deposit can lead to a greater final increase in the total money supply.
Reserve Banking
A banking system in which banks hold a fraction of their deposits as reserves, enabling them to meet withdrawal demands and extend credits.
Create Money
The process by which the central bank of a country (or other monetary authority) increases the money supply, often leading to the production of physical money or the creation of digital currency units.
